What Are the Best Lathe Turning Tools for High-Precision Jobs

When it comes to high-precision lathe work, the choice of turning tools can significantly affect the quality of the finished product. Precision turning requires tools that not only offer accuracy but also maintain sharpness and durability over extended use. Here is a guide to some of the best lathe turning tools for high-precision jobs.

1. Carbide-Tipped Tools

Carbide-tipped tools are a popular choice among machinists for their hardness and wear-resistance. They maintain their edge longer than traditional steel tools, making them ideal for high-precision tasks. These tools come in various shapes and sizes, allowing for versatility in different turning applications.

2. HSS (High-Speed Steel) Tools

HSS tools are known for their sharpness and the ability to take fine cuts, which is essential in high-precision work. They are easier to sharpen and can provide very smooth finishes. However, they may require more frequent sharpening than carbide tools, so skill in tool maintenance is crucial when using HSS for precision jobs.

3. Insertable Tooling Systems

Insertable tooling systems often come with interchangeable inserts made from various materials like carbide and ceramic. These systems allow for quick changes, enabling users to switch between different inserts to match the material being worked on. This adaptability is key for maintaining precision across different jobs.

4. Parting Tools

Parting tools are critical for making clean cuts and separating pieces of material. High-precision parting tools feature sharp edges and robust designs that reduce the risk of deflection during cutting. These tools are essential for achieving accurate dimensions in precision machining.

5. Threading Carbide Inserts Tools

For high-precision threading, specialized threading tools are indispensable. These tools are specifically designed to create accurate threads in materials, ensuring that the tolerances meet stringent specifications. 6. Specialty Tools

For unique applications, specialty tools, such as grooving or forming tools, should not be overlooked. These tools are designed for specific tasks and can enhance the precision of complex operations. Investing in high-quality specialty tools can expand the capabilities of a lathe setup and improve overall efficiency.

Conclusion

Choosing the right lathe turning tools for high-precision jobs is essential for achieving the desired results. Whether opting for carbide-tipped tools, HSS, insertable systems, or specialty options, each tool serves a specific purpose and can affect the overall quality of the finished piece. Understanding the characteristics of each type can help machinists make informed decisions that lead to successful high-precision machining endeavors.
